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

ChurchDesk

  • All subscription plans carry a one time setup fee of 655 GBP per parish for onboarding and training
  • Multi-Parish support is only available by contacting sales on the Small, Medium and Large plans
  • Payment Terminal add-on costs 456 GBP per year on top of the Basic through Medium plans

ChurchTrac

  • Priced by how many people are tracked, in bands of 75, 125, 250, 500, 1,000 and unlimited names, so growth pushes a church up a tier
  • The published figure is a starting price of $29 a month, with per band prices shown only in an on page calculator
  • Enhanced messaging is a $7 a month add on and includes 250 credits
  • Website and app setup starts at $477 and accounting setup at $399, both one off
